Rocket® Chest Aspiration Set

For the simple aspiration of fluid from the pleural space. The flexible catheter is designed to safely remain in situ whilst post drainage checks are performed.

 
 

The system is indicated for the percutaneous introduction of a catheter into the chest for the drainage of fluid and features:

  • 6Fg CATHETER MOUNTED ON 18G NEEDLE: to give the best combination of drainage with superior insertion characteristics requiring less force.

  • CURVED CATHETER: to minimise the risk of occlusion after insertion.

  • MOUNTED ASPIRATION SYRINGE: provides the classic and reliable indication of correct needle tip during insertion and also permits easy collection of a pleural fluid sample.

  • SOFT STITCH PLATE: allow the catheter to be secured into position with tape or sutures if required.

  • TUBING EXTENSION & 3 WAY TAP: allowing easier and more comfortable access for aspiration.

  • DRAINAGE BAG INCLUDED: The set includes a 2l drainage bag to save time and reduce costs.

  • CE MARKED, PURPOSE DESIGNED DEVICE, designed specifically for paracentesis and drainage of abdominal ascites, urinary bladder and other drainage applications which avoids the risks of inappropriate use of generic, non specific devices.

Rocket® Chest Aspiration Set
With 6Fg catheter with 6 fenestrations, stitch plate, tubing extension, 3-way tap and cap. 18G needle, small scalpel, easy aspiration syringe, 60ml syringe, protection sheath and 2L collection bag.
